Worried about your AC unit struggling to keep up with the Georgia heat in Augusta-Richmond County? You're not alone. Many homeowners wonder what they can check themselves before calling in the pros. First, make sure your air filter is clean – a clogged filter can really mess with your system's performance. Also, check that your thermostat is set correctly and that the outdoor unit isn't blocked by debris. When you look at the cost of a new HVAC system, several variables come into play. The size of your home and the necessary cooling or heating capacity—measured in tons—are the biggest factors. You also have to consider the efficiency rating of the unit, the complexity of your existing ductwork, and whether you need to upgrade electrical components to support a modern system. Labor requirements, including accessibility and permit fees, further influence the final number.
